Battle of the South Classic Begins Travel Team Season
Friday thru Sunday over 90 teams will be in Jackson to compete in the 2008 Battle of the South Classic. Play will be held in 7 age groups, 17&under all the way down to 11&under. Pool play begins Friday night with championship bracket play scheduled to begin on Saturday evening. Many of Mississippi's top Travel Teams will be participating this weekend as well as teams from Alabama, Louisiana, Tennessee, Georgia, Florida, Texas and California.
Many of the players in our Magnoliapreps player rankings will be playing in this event. In all, 19 out of 30 players ranked in our class of 2009 rankings, 12 out of 15 players ranked in our class of 2010 rankings and 4 out of 10 players ranked in our class of 2011 rankings are slated to play this weekend.
Play kicks off on Friday at 6:00 with a 17&under clash between two of the Magnolia State's top teams, the Jackson Tigers and the Magnolia Stars. The Tigers line-up will feature Forest Hill PG Andre Stringer, Provine F Jalen Courtney, Oxford F Dan Hicks, Port Gibson C Jamarious Sykes and Starkville F Rashard Perkins. The Magnolia Stars are expected to counter with a line-up featuring Lanier PG Marcellus Hansberry, Columbia F Nick Magee, Taylorsville G Billy Hamilton and Raymond F Corey Sanders.
Also competing in the 17&under bracket this weekend will be the Jackson Panthers with a line-up featuring Provine PG Carl Blair and PF Emery Kelly, Biloxi PG Isaiah Canaan, Port Gibson WG Kadeem Fleming, Meridian F Kenny Brown and Genesis One WG Nicos Norris; MBA Hoops with a line-up featuring Callaway F LaQuinton Ross, G Marquavius (Deville) Smith and PG Julysses Nobles, Yazoo City F Jontavious Sulton, Oxford F Keith Sercy and Meridian WG Rodney Hood and the Birmingham (AL) Storm featuring top 5 nationally rated C DeMarcus Cousins, Noxubee County WG Shaunssey Smith, Madison Central WG Jeremy Adams, and Rosa Fort PG Montrevious Sanders.
